In Northumberland County, high-speed services are currently available in most areas of Cobourg, Port Hope, Colborne, Brighton, Grafton, Warkworth and Campbellford. We are also able to provide the service in other areas of Ontario & Quebec where telephone company high-speed facilities exist. Subscribers must be within approximately 4.5 "wired" kilometres of the phone company's Central Office or remote high-speed switching equipment. |
